Recap: Trinity Oaks Christian Academy Huskies vs. Valeo Academy Fire
The Trinity Oaks Christian Academy Huskies can finally bid farewell to their four-game losing streak thanks to their game on Monday. They simply couldn't be stopped as they easily beat Valeo Academy 59-30 at home. Trinity Oaks Christian Academy's offense stepped up their game for this one, as that was the most points they've scored all season.
Trinity Oaks Christian Academy found their leader in underclassman Josh W, who scored 18 points along with nine steals and seven rebounds. That's the first time this season that W scored 15 or more points. Another player making a difference was Sean M, who scored 12 points along with eight rebounds and five steals.
Valeo Academy's loss came despite a true team effort from the offense, with many players turning in solid performances. Perhaps the best among them was Ben Carnes, who scored nine points along with nine rebounds. The team also got some help courtesy of Diego Aguilar, who scored ten points along with six rebounds.
Trinity Oaks Christian Academy's victory bumped their record up to 1-4. As for Valeo Academy, their loss dropped their record down to 1-1.
Both squads are looking forward to the support of their home crowds in their upcoming games. Trinity Oaks Christian Academy will take on Quentin Road Christian at 6:30 p.m. on Thursday. Quentin Road Christian is currently enjoying a perfect season and no doubt want to keep things rolling. As for Valeo Academy, they will be playing in front of their home fans against Christian Life at 5:30 p.m. on Thursday.
